Digital Sculpting Aesthetics Fundamentals of Digital Creation

Digital sculpting aesthetics represent a fascinating convergence of traditional artistic concepts and modern technology. Past simply replicating forms, skilled digital artists leverage the medium’s unique capabilities to explore nuanced visual qualities. This often involves a focus on surface detail, understanding the interplay of light and shadow, and manipulating topology to achieve specific emotional or narrative impact. The ability to finely control forms with precision, and the iterative nature of the digital process, allows for an unprecedented level of experimentation and the creation of previously unimaginable visuals. Ultimately, digital sculpting aesthetics seeks to elevate the technical proficiency into a genuine art form, imbued with meaning and a distinctive artistic vision.

The burgeoning field of simulated design represents a fascinating intersection of digital technology and traditional artistic endeavor. Rather than physically shaping materials like stone or bronze, artists are increasingly utilizing software to generate three-dimensional forms that exist primarily as digital files. These virtual objects can then be experienced through various means, including virtual reality, 3D printing (resulting in physical representations), or simply as interactive online presentations. The process allows for incredible freedom in investigation, enabling artists to defy the limitations of physics and physical constraints inherent in traditional sculpture. While some may question whether a digital creation can truly be considered “sculpture,” the impact on artistic expression is undeniable and promises to redefine the boundaries of the genre.
